RSCC Has Moved (September 2025)
RSCC has moved. Our new address is 138-1 Hesperus Road, Thornhill, ON. Our mailing address continues to be 4-9100 Bathurst Street, Thornhill, ON, L4C 8C7. When coming to see us, enter at 9100 Bathurst Street (as before) and drive past the school. Pick an available parking spot and walk to Hesperus (photo of the building is above).

Rudolf Steiner College Canada is a charitable corporation dedicated to educating future generations of Waldorf teachers and making anthroposophy accessible to a wider public. We are able to continue our work thanks to generous donations from our community of supporters over the years.
